The same is true for Python applications, as well. Some would say THE most important part, since today’s sophisticated users are quick to abandon applications with poor usability. STemWin is based on graphics library from SEGGER Microcontroller GmbH and is.Graphical User Interfaces (GUIs) are one of the most important parts of any web application. A comprehensive reference on GUI toolkits, user interface frameworks, software libraries, class libraries,windowing APIs, and related software tools for GUI development.Lists GUI libraries categorized by languages,including C, C++, Java, Tcl, Lisp, Python, etc.Covers both free software and commercial software.TouchGFX is a free GUI tool and an integreted part of the STM32 ecosystem.Why is a GUI Important?I am looking for a GUI library with the following properties: C++ Multiplatform (Windows, Unix) and preferably multi-compiler (Visual, GCC, Clang) Skinnable (i.e. WxWidgets Developer Julian Smart created wxWidgets 24 years ago (making it even older than Qt) and remains a core developer.To answer this question we first have to know why a GUI is important for your application. LVGL has the following features: More than 30 powerful, fully customizable widgets, e.g., button, slider, text area, keyboard and so onOn KDE Linux, Qt is the native GUI library, so if you are developing for KDE platforms, then you should consider Qt. LVGL is an open-source free graphics library in C language providing everything you need to create embedded GUI with easy-to-use graphical elements, beautiful visual effects and low memory footprint. The question quickly becomes, which one is the best for your application?LVGL Graphics Library¶. That’s when they find out a framework is essential for effective GUI development, but Python has no lack of GUI frameworks.
C Gui Library Software Tools ForIf you’re hoping to be successful, you can’t afford to make a bad first impression. JSON for Modern C++ This is JSON for C++, a JSON library unlike any other thats packed with plenty of great.Your GUI is your application’s first impression. MIT, Apache, no GPL)Free PDF Download c gui library free download. Opera email client for windowsThey make a particular kind of application easier to create, or a particular language easier to work with. Why is a GUI Framework Important?Development frameworks are designed to make the life of a developer easier. If users have trouble interacting with your application efficiently, your user base is going to suffer. You’ll want your application to be both fast and secure, but you don’t want to have to sacrifice your GUI to do it. Haphazard placement or unappealing widgets won’t help with first impressions.Security and performance are also key factors that define the quality of your application and your user’s experience with it. ![]() C Gui Library How To Use WaxPyforms is the Python implementation of Windows Forms, which lets you develop interactive interfaces for Windows GUI mode, Web mode, and Terminal mode. I’ve also included an example of how to use Wax at the bottom of this post.Pyforms- GUI is a software layer that forms part of the Pyforms main library, which also includes PyForms-Web, and PyForms-Terminal. It offers the same functionality as wxPython, but is far more user-friendly. C Gui Library Code Is OrganizedNot suitable for handling a large number of data fields in a form Only available for Python3, and it’s not pre-installed The code is organized in modules, ready to be reused by other applications You can also code advanced functionalities with minimal effort Lots of documentation and tutorials available, making it a great way to start learning GUI design What’s in a name? Well, much as the moniker implies, this is a GUI framework expressly written for absolute beginners in Python GUI development. It can’t display dynamically computed attributesPySimpleGUI was created way back in 2008 to make GUI development in Python more accessible. ![]() Licensed under LGPL, which makes it questionable for use in commercial applications since you will need to make your source code available Used by well known companies like TomTom and Mercedes Extensive community support and documentation As such, PySide2 gives Python developers access to a proven collection of tools and libraries for the fast and flexible creation of user interfaces. This enables the use of Qt APIs in Python apps, and also a binding generator tool (Shiboken2) to expose C++ projects in Python.Qt is considered the standard for GUI design against which all other Python GUI frameworks are measured. Kivy runs on Linux, Windows, OS X, Android, iOS, and Raspberry Pi, and you can run the same code on all these platforms.The combination of ‘code once, run on multiple platforms’ plus the use of powerful graphic techniques (built-in support for OpenGL ES 2) makes this framework suitable for designers of iOS and Android apps.PySide2 is Qt for Python, offering the official Python bindings for Qt. Adding code to each widget is straightforward Tkinter offers a vast collection of well known widgets, including all the most common ones like buttons, labels, checkboxes etc. If you’re using a recent version of Python, Tkinter is most likely already installed Not a part of the pre-installed Python on MacOSTkinter is a combination of the Tcl and Python standard GUI frameworks giving you all the widgets you need to create a rich UI for whatever application you’re working on, but it’s especially suitable for developing desktop apps. The implementation is a set of Python extension modules that wrap the GUI components of the wxWidgets cross-platform library, which is written in C++.WxPython creates native user interfaces that add zero additional overhead to the application, giving you the capabilities of a functional library without the burden. Windows 32 bit support is provided on Python 2 only.WxPython is a cross-platform GUI toolkit you can use to create robust, functional GUIs in a simple and easy manner. ![]()
0 Comments
Leave a Reply. |
AuthorMaria ArchivesCategories |